Job Description

CFC Intake Coordinator



Program: Child and Family Connections, Early Intervention



Location: Arlington Heights, IL



Hours: Full time, Monday - Friday, 7:30am-3:30pm (40 hours per week)



Pay: $21.00-$23.00/hr



Clearbrook is a non-profit, social services agency that specializes in providing innovative opportunities and services to individuals with intellectual and developmental disabilities.



The Intake Coordinator is responsible for facilitating telephone, fax and mail activity. Maintain program forms and public awareness materials. Complete initial intake phase of all referrals. Coordinate evaluation schedules for team evaluators. Create new client files.



Essential Functions:



Secretarial: 



 



1. Receive and direct incoming phone calls in a cordial, professional manner.



2. Receive and distribute mail to appropriate staff.



3. Maintain an adequate supply of forms and informational materials.



4. File administrative and client files.



5. Support database activity.



6. Type material as requested.



7. Coordinate some provider evaluation schedules.



Intake: 



 



1. Receive all intake calls, gather pertinent information from the caller.



2. Follow up on all referrals and complete the initial intake information for children referred by outside referral sources.



3. Mail/fax medical authorization forms to primary care physician.



4. Mail intake packet containing consent forms to family/guardian.



5. Enter all intake information into Cornerstone.



6. Reopen, assign, and enter information into Cornerstone for children re-referred.



7. Create new client files.
